آبل تطلق Xcode 26.3: ثورة البرمجة بالذكاء الاصطناعي
أعلنت شركة آبل اليوم عن إطلاق تحديث Xcode 26.3، الذي يأتي بدعم جديد ومبتكر لـ "البرمجة Agentic" (Agentic Coding). هذا التطور يمثل نقلة نوعية في عالم تطوير التطبيقات، حيث يتيح للمطورين الاستفادة من قوة الذكاء الاصطناعي لتسريع وتبسيط مهامهم.
دمج الذكاء الاصطناعي في بيئة Xcode
بفضل هذا التحديث، أصبح بإمكان المطورين الآن دمج أدوات الذكاء الاصطناعي الرائدة مثل OpenAI's Codex و Anthropic's Claude Agent مباشرة ضمن بيئة Xcode. هذا التكامل يفتح آفاقاً جديدة، حيث يمكن لهذه الأدوات المساعدة في مجموعة واسعة من المهام، من كتابة الشيفرة الأساسية (boilerplate code) إلى تحديث المشروع بالكامل بناءً على وثائقه وهيكله.
تؤكد آبل أن هذا الاندماج سيمكن "الوكلاء" (Agents) مثل Claude Agent و Codex من التعاون عبر دورة حياة التطوير بأكملها، مما يمنح المطورين القدرة على تبسيط سير العمل، والتكرار بشكل أسرع، وتحويل الأفكار إلى واقع بأسلوب غير مسبوق. يمكن لهذه الأدوات البحث في الوثائق، استكشاف هياكل الملفات، تحديث إعدادات المشروع، وحتى التحقق من عملها بصرياً من خلال التقاط لقطات من Xcode Previews وتكرار عمليات البناء والإصلاح.
بروتوكول Model Context (MCP) وتوسيع الدعم
لا يقتصر التحديث على أدوات OpenAI و Anthropic فقط، بل يعرض Xcode 26.3 واجهته الخاصة بالوكلاء عبر بروتوكول Model Context Protocol (MCP) من Anthropic. هذا يعني أن أي وكلاء أو أدوات أخرى متوافقة يمكنها الاندماج مباشرة مع Xcode، مما يوفر مرونة كبيرة للمطورين في اختيار الأدوات التي تناسب احتياجاتهم.
على الرغم من هذه الإمكانيات المذهلة، تؤكد آبل أن هذه الأدوات لا تلغي الحاجة إلى فهم المطور للشيفرة الخاصة به، خاصة عند تطوير تطبيقات مخصصة للإصدار العام.
ترحيب واسع من مجتمع المطورين
منذ إطلاق النسخة التجريبية الأولى، لقي دمج Xcode مع وكلاء البرمجة ترحيباً إيجابياً واسعاً. فقد شارك المطور Steve Troughton-Smith تجاربه المثيرة عبر منصة Mastodon، حيث أظهر كيف تمكن من بناء تطبيق جديد بحد أدنى من التدخل اليدوي، وحتى إعادة كتابة تطبيق كامل من Objective-C إلى Swift باستخدام هذه التقنيات.
كما يظهر في الفيديو المرفق، قدم Ken Orr، قائد فريق Xcode في آبل، عرضاً توضيحياً لإمكانيات التكامل الجديد. بالإضافة إلى ذلك، تحدث Jerome Bouvard، مدير المنتجات الأول لأدوات المطورين في آبل، عن الميزة الجديدة خلال جلسة "code-along" على يوتيوب.
تأثير التحديث على تطوير التطبيقات
في الختام، يقلل تحديث Xcode 26.3 من حاجز الدخول للمطورين الجدد، وهي خطوة إيجابية دائماً، بينما يمنح المطورين ذوي الخبرة طريقة أسرع للعمل من خلال إزالة الأجزاء المتكررة أو المستهلكة للوقت من سير عملهم. إذا كنت تفكر في الدخول إلى عالم تطوير iOS، فقد يكون هذا هو الوقت المثالي للبدء.
الأسئلة الشائعة
هي ميزة جديدة في Xcode 26.3 تسمح بدمج أدوات الذكاء الاصطناعي مثل OpenAI's Codex و Anthropic's Claude Agent مباشرة في بيئة التطوير لمساعدة المطورين في مهام البرمجة.
يساعد Xcode 26.3 المطورين من خلال أتمتة المهام المتكررة، توليد الشيفرة الأساسية، تحديث المشاريع، والتحقق من العمل، مما يسرع من عملية تطوير التطبيقات ويقلل من الجهد المطلوب.
لا، تؤكد آبل أن هذه الأدوات لا تحل محل الحاجة إلى فهم المطور للشيفرة الخاصة به، خاصة عند تطوير تطبيقات مخصصة للإصدار العام.
هو بروتوكول تعرضه واجهة وكلاء Xcode 26.3، ويسمح بدمج أدوات الذكاء الاصطناعي الأخرى المتوافقة، وليس فقط أدوات OpenAI و Anthropic، مع بيئة Xcode.
التعليقات 0
سجل دخولك لإضافة تعليق
لا توجد تعليقات بعد. كن أول من يعلق!